The AI-Tek 70085 series of passive speed sensors occupies a well-established position in global heavy industry installations, including petrochemical refineries, nuclear power facilities, pulp and paper mills, steel rolling mills, and offshore platforms. These variable reluctance (VR) sensors operate without an internal power supply, generating a sinusoidal AC voltage signal proportional to the rotational speed of a ferromagnetic target wheel. Their passive architecture eliminates failure modes associated with active electronics, making them a preferred choice for safety-critical rotating machinery monitoring — turbines, compressors, pumps, fans, and conveyor drives — where signal reliability over decades of service is a primary specification requirement.
The 70085 series is manufactured by AI-Tek Instruments (formerly known as Airpax / Electro Corporation), a U.S.-based OEM with a long-standing catalog in industrial tachometry and speed sensing. The series covers a broad range of connector configurations, cable lengths, thread sizes, and temperature ratings, allowing direct cross-referencing against legacy installations without mechanical modification.
The 70085 series traces its lineage to the Electro Corporation variable reluctance sensor designs of the 1970s, which were adopted widely in the first generation of DCS-integrated turbine control systems. When AI-Tek Instruments absorbed the Electro Corporation product line, the 70085 numbering convention was retained to preserve backward compatibility with existing plant documentation, spare parts lists, and DCS I/O wiring schedules.
Early 70085 variants used a two-wire flying lead output with a simple threaded body (typically 3/8-24 UNF or M18x1.5), designed for direct insertion into proximity housings on gear teeth or toothed wheels. Subsequent revisions introduced MIL-spec connector terminations (MS3106 series), extended temperature ratings (–55°C to +150°C), and potted construction for IP67 ingress protection. The current catalog spans both legacy connector types and modern M12 circular connector variants, ensuring compatibility across control system generations from Honeywell TDC 3000, Foxboro I/A Series, ABB Advant, and Emerson DeltaV installations.

The following SKUs represent verified, commonly stocked models within the AI-Tek 70085 passive speed sensor series. Each model is a variable reluctance sensor; functional differentiation is driven by connector type, cable configuration, thread specification, and temperature/environmental rating.
70085-1010-056: Passive VR speed sensor, 2-wire flying lead, 3/8-24 UNF thread, standard temperature range, general industrial use.
70085-1010-057: Passive VR speed sensor, 2-wire flying lead, extended 12-inch cable, 3/8-24 UNF thread, panel-mount compatible.
70085-1010-058: Passive VR speed sensor, 2-wire output, M18x1.5 metric thread body, IP65 rated, European plant standard.
70085-1010-060: Passive VR speed sensor, MS3106 MIL-spec connector, 3/8-24 UNF, potted construction, vibration-resistant.
70085-1010-061: Passive VR speed sensor, MS3106 connector, extended temperature –55°C to +150°C, suitable for turbine housings.
70085-1010-062: Passive VR speed sensor, MS3106 connector, M18x1.5 thread, high-temperature potted, refinery-grade.
70085-1010-065: Passive VR speed sensor, 2-wire shielded cable, 3/8-24 UNF, EMI-shielded for variable frequency drive environments.
70085-1010-070: Passive VR speed sensor, M12 4-pin circular connector, 3/8-24 UNF, IP67, modern DCS retrofit compatible.
70085-1010-072: Passive VR speed sensor, M12 connector, M18x1.5 thread, IP67, stainless steel body option.
70085-1010-075: Passive VR speed sensor, 2-wire, 3/8-24 UNF, extended 36-inch armored cable, hazardous area rated.
70085-1010-080: Passive VR speed sensor, MS3106 connector, 1/2-20 UNF thread, heavy-duty compressor and pump shaft monitoring.
70085-1010-082: Passive VR speed sensor, MS3106 connector, 1/2-20 UNF, high-output coil winding, low tooth-count target wheels.
70085-1010-085: Passive VR speed sensor, 2-wire flying lead, 1/2-20 UNF, standard temperature, paper mill and steel mill service.
70085-1010-090: Passive VR speed sensor, M12 connector, 1/2-20 UNF, IP67, nuclear plant qualified documentation available.
70085-1010-095: Passive VR speed sensor, MS3106 connector, M24x1.5 metric thread, high-vibration offshore platform specification.
70085-1010-100: Passive VR speed sensor, 2-wire, M24x1.5 thread, extended temperature, subsea and marine drive monitoring.

Each 70085 series sensor processed through DriveKNMS undergoes a structured verification protocol prior to dispatch. Coil resistance is measured against the OEM-specified nominal value (typically 150–2,500 Ω depending on variant) using a calibrated LCR meter. Insulation resistance between the coil winding and the sensor body is tested at 500 VDC to confirm potting integrity and absence of moisture ingress. Output voltage linearity is verified on a calibrated gear tooth test rig, confirming that the sensor generates a clean sinusoidal signal across the specified RPM range without harmonic distortion or signal dropout.
Connector terminations are inspected for pin corrosion, contact retention force, and shell thread integrity. For MS3106-terminated variants, coupling ring torque is verified. For M12 variants, IP67 sealing is confirmed by visual inspection of the O-ring and overmold condition.
